Most of the Wenger era players were super overrated in that immediate post Invincibles period.

There was one year we had three world class players as regular contributors to the squad (2010-11) and that apart it was one or two carrying a team of mediocrity.

There was a quote from Denilson today saying until Messi put away those four goals he felt we were going to win the game.

This was a team starting Bentdner up front with Championship quality players Silvestre and Almunia in the Camp Nou against the dominant team in Europe.

It was Wenger’s greatest achievement keeping us in the big show year on year. He made some awful teams believe they could win at the highest level.

Likes of Hleb, Bendtner, Gallas, Denilson, Song and Vermaelen disappeared off the face of the football world as soon as they left but with us they looked world class at times.

That’s what true management is. Now you get the “best” managers crying if they haven’t got two word class players in every position.

Thomas Tuchel telling his Bayern team of players like Kane, Kimmich, Muller, Musiala and Neuer today that they aren’t good enough to win.

You’re the manager. Make your players better. That’s your job. That’s Arsène’s legacy and why the trophy talk is so reductive.

34 goals and 7 assists in his last season for Dinamo
I was really excited, as Croat, when he arrived to Arsenal.
He had 4 goals and 6 assists in his 960 minutes in Arsenal before that butcher Taylor massacred him and ruined his career.
Eduardo had 29 goals in 62 matches for our national team.
He never recovered completely, he was half a player he was before after coming back.
Who knows what could have he achieved without this injury?
So, I don't think that he was overrated, he simply couldn't finish his career in normal way.
